About Sonitpur Polytechnic, Sonitpur

Sonitpur Polytechnic, established in the year 2017 at Dhekiajuli, in the Sonitpur district of Assam, India, is affiliated. The institution is approved by AICTE and delivers Diploma level engineering programmes. This institution has a total student intake capacity of 496 and a faculty strength of 3, therefore offers a focused learning environment for aspiring engineers. At present, the institute offers three full-time diploma courses, each of three years, in Civil, Electrical, and Mechanical Engineering.

The academic programmes of Sonitpur Polytechnic are designed to meet the ever-increasing demand for qualified technicians and engineers. 

At present offers three diploma courses, all of which are full-time. Every programme has an approved intake capacity of 60 students, adding to a total of 180 seats across all programs. These diploma programmes are oriented towards providing students with a strong foundational knowledge in the chosen field of engineering and thereby prepare them for successful industrial careers or further studies.

Course Name Total Number of Seats
Diploma in Civil Engineering 60
Diploma in Electrical Engineering 60
Diploma in Mechanical Engineering 60

Sonitpur Polytechnic, Sonitpur Admission

Sonitpur Polytechnic is an institution affiliated to the AICTE that provides engineering programmes on a diploma level in Dhekiajuli of Sonitpur district, Assam. The admission process at Sonitpur Polytechnic is established to obtain suitable candidates for admission into its three diploma courses of three years each in Civil, Electrical, and Mechanical Engineering. Other polytechnics follow a uniform admission procedure, which is what this institute also practices. The main entrance to Sonitpur Polytechnic is through the Polytechnic Admission Test (PAT). This entrance examination is designed for the enrollment of the different polytechnic institutes throughout the state of Assam, ensuring a level and competitive selection system. The PAT measures candidates’ verbal aptitude and knowledge in relation to the other subjects associated with completing any engineering study.

Therefore, applicants applying for Sonitpur Polytechnic institution must first sit for the PAT. The exam contains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ry; thus, the whole syllabus resembles the 10th standard. Following the date of the examination, a merit list is prepared according to the results or marks obtained by the candidates in PAT. Sonitpur Polytechnic admissions into any polytechnic are fulfilled on a merit order, and available seats are allocated through preference by the candidates.  The eligibility criteria for entry into Sonitpur Polytechnic generally require sitting at or succeeding at the 10th standard or equivalent examination from a recognised board, with Mathematics and Science being two of the subjects indicated as compulsory by the institute. Sonitpur Polytechnic or the state’s technical education board may announce specific changes in the minimum percentage required from time to time, making it necessary for students to check for the latest eligibility announcement.

Sonitpur Polytechnic Application Process

The Sonitpur Polytechnic admission process comprises the following steps:

  • Notification: Firstly, there is the announcement of the Polytechnic Admission Test (PAT), which is done by the Directorate of Technical Education, Assam (usually). 
  • Application Form: The suitably filled application form for PAT is usually made available online. It demands the filling in of personal details, educational qualifications, and course preferences.
  • Document Submission: Along with the application form, candidates need to submit the necessary documents for document verification at the time of Sonitpur Polytechnic admission.
  • Entrance Exam: The candidates have to take the Polytechnic Admission Test (PAT) on the announced date.
  • Result Declaration: After the PAT, results are declared, and a merit list is prepared based on performance at the test.
  • Counseling: Such qualified candidates, however, are called for counseling to choose their institute of choice and the programme they prefer based on their rank and seat availability. 
  • Admission Confirmation: A candidate must report to the institute along with his or her original documents for verification and to complete Sonitpur Polytechnic admission process, including fee payment, once he or she is allotted a seat at Sonitpur Polytechnic.
  • Orientation: On most occasions, admitted students are expected to go through orientation, which normally takes place at the beginning of every academic session.

Sonitpur Polytechnic Documents Required

  • 10th standard mark sheet and pass certificate
  • Proof of date of birth
  • Domicile certificate (if required)
  • Category certificate (for reserved categories)
  • Recent passport-size photographs.

Applicants are encouraged to keep photocopies of important documents ready, as they may be needed during various stages of admission.
